Pilsner Urquell Brewery, founded in 1842 in the city of Plzeň, Czech Republic, is renowned for creating the world's first pale lager. This brewery not only produces a distinctive beer but also embodies the rich brewing traditions of the Czech Republic. Visiting the Pilsner Urquell Brewery offers a deep dive into the heart of Czech beer culture and a chance to explore its time-honored brewing methods.
The brewery is a pioneer in the art of brewing, introducing techniques that are still widely used today. During a guided tour, visitors can witness the entire brewing process, from the selection of high-quality ingredients to the final packaging of the beer. With its carefully maintained historical buildings, the brewery stands as a monument to the heritage of Czech brewing.
One of the highlights of visiting Pilsner Urquell Brewery is the opportunity to taste the beer directly from the oak barrels in the original fermentation cellar. This unique tasting experience allows guests to savor the beer in its purest form, appreciating flavors that are rarely found in bottled products. The tour also delves into the brewery's dedication to quality, showcasing the meticulous craftsmanship that has been passed down through generations.
